    I assume you are talking about the dua that you recite after every four Rakaats?

    If so then this is it,

    Subhana zil mulki wal malakoot,subhana zil Izzati wal Azmati wal qudrati wal kibriyaa'e wal jabaroot,subhanal malikil hayyilazi laa yamootu subboohun quddoosun rabbul malaa'ikati war rooh,laa ilaha Illallahu nastaghfirullah,nas'alukal jannata wa na'uzubika minan naar.

    My one's meaning,

    Subhana zil mulki wal malakoot,subhana zil Izzati wal Azmati wal qudrati wal kibriyaa'e wal jabaroot,subhanal malikil hayyilazi laa yamootu subboohun quddoosun rabbul malaa'ikati war rooh,laa ilaha Illallahu nastaghfirullah,nas'alukal jannata wa na'uzubika minan naar.

    Glory be to the owner of all kingdoms,Glory be to the master of respect,Glory,Power,Greatness and might. Glory be to that King who is alive and never dies. He is the most praised One,The most Holy,He is the Lord of the Angels and the Rooh. There is no God besides Allah.We ask Allah for forgiveness.We ask you O Allah for Jannah and we seek your protection from the fire of Jahannam.

    The other one,

    "Allahumma Inna Nas'alukal Jannata Wa na'oozubika Minan Naar"

    O Allah we ask you for Jannah and we seek your protection from the fire of jahannam.

    ish264u's one is only slightly different,

    Subhana zil mulki wal malakoot,subhana zil Izzati wal Azmati wal haybati wal qudrati wal kibriyaa'e wal jabaroot,subhanal malikil hayyilazi laa yanamu wala yaamootu subboohun quddoosun rabuna wa rabbul malaa'ikati war roohi Alahuma akirna minan narei ya mujiru ya mujiru ya mujeer.

    Glory be to the owner of all kingdoms,Glory be to the master of respect,Glory,Awe,Power,Greatness and might. Glory be to that King who is alive never sleeps and never dies. He is the most praised One,The most Holy,He is our lord and the Lord of the Angels and the Rooh. O Allah save us from Jahannam O protector O protector O protector

    I've made all the parts that is not in mine bold,and he made one mistake where he wrote 'akirna' it was a typo he meant 'ajirna'

    So it does basically mean about the same thing.
